Output 77db246c6ae002da31bc5b775fc6e3d338434bd0b781b9c821656cb1a93509a6:3

value
135603
script pubkey
OP_0 OP_PUSHBYTES_20 d6b1f092b3a0d9a09f3f0886ad2dc9514495ef2c
address
bc1q66clpy4n5rv6p8elpzr26twf29zftmevkxtqsr
transaction
77db246c6ae002da31bc5b775fc6e3d338434bd0b781b9c821656cb1a93509a6